Choosing the Right Food and Treats for Your Pet
When it comes to pet supplies, food and treats are undoubtedly the most critical aspect of your pet’s daily life. With so many options available, it’s crucial to select a high-quality pet food that meets your pet’s nutritional needs, age, and lifestyle. Consider factors such as protein sources, grain content, and added supplements when making your decision. For example, if your pet has food allergies or sensitivities, look for hypoallergenic pet food or limited ingredient diets. Treats are also an excellent way to reward your pet, provide mental stimulation, and support training. Opt for healthy, low-calorie treats that are rich in nutrients, such as sweet potato chews, carrot sticks, or green dental chews.
In addition to food and treats, it’s essential to provide your pet with access to fresh water at all times. Invest in a sturdy, easy-to-clean water bowl and consider a water fountain to encourage hydration and make drinking more engaging for your pet. A well-hydrated pet is a happy pet, after all! Creating a Comfortable and Stimulating Environment
A comfortable and stimulating environment is vital for your pet’s physical and mental well-being. This includes providing a warm, cozy bed, a scratching post for cats, or a crate for dogs. Invest in a high-quality pet bed that offers adequate support and comfort, such as orthopedic dog beds or heated cat beds. For cats, a scratching post is essential for maintaining nail health, stretching, and exercising. Look for sturdy, sisal rope-covered posts or pads that can withstand frequent scratching and climbing.
Toys and chews are also crucial for providing mental stimulation, reducing boredom, and preventing destructive behavior. Choose durable, safe toys that cater to your pet’s age, size, and preferences, such as rubber toys, squeaky toys, or interactive puzzle toys. For dogs, consider investing in a flirt pole or a tug-of-war toy for engaging playtime. Cats, on the other hand, adore feather wands, laser pointers, or bell toys that encourage hunting and pouncing. Remember to rotate toys regularly to keep your pet engaged and interested.
Grooming and Hygiene Essentials
Grooming and hygiene are critical aspects of pet care, and having the right tools and supplies can make all the difference. Invest in a good quality brush or comb that suits your pet’s coat type, such as a slicker brush for short-haired dogs or a pin brush for long-haired cats. Regular grooming helps reduce shedding, prevents matting, and strengthens the bond between you and your pet. For nail care, use a sturdy nail clipper or grinder specifically designed for pets, and consider a grooming table or non-slip mat for safe and comfortable grooming sessions.
Dental care is also vital for maintaining your pet’s overall health. Use a pet-specific toothbrush and toothpaste to remove plaque, tartar, and bacteria from your pet’s teeth. Look for dental chews, toys, or treats that carry the Veterinary Oral Health Council (VOHC) seal of approval, indicating that they meet dental health standards. For ear care, use a gentle ear cleaner and cotton balls to remove dirt, wax, and debris, and consider a ear powder or spray to dry and soothe the ear canal.
